  "body_markdown": "## Current Thesis\n\nThe narrative leg being bought is durability: a single intravitreal dose of 4D-150 replacing a lifetime of anti-VEGF injections in wet AMD. That leg got its strongest datapoint on 2026-07-18, when the 2-year PRISM Phase 2b readout at the ASRS annual meeting showed a 78% reduction in supplemental injections in the 3E10 vg/eye cohort (2.7 mean supplemental injections against 12.0 projected on aflibercept, n=30, data cutoff 2026-05-18), with no new intraocular inflammation after week 28. New sell-side coverage followed on 2026-07-31 (B. Riley initiation, Buy, PT $37), and the 2026-08-13 Q2 print cleared both lines. The shares closed at $15.83 on 2026-08-21, 5.5% under the 52-week high of $16.76, up 84.1% over three months with RSI(14) at 85.7. What the re-rating has not yet bought is a randomized comparison — that arrives with 4FRONT-1 topline in Q2 2027.\n\n## Bull Case\n\n- **2026-07-18 PRISM 2-year data:** 78% reduction in annualized treatment burden in the overall 3E10 vg/eye cohort (2.7 mean supplemental injections vs 12.0 projected aflibercept, n=30); 87% in the recently diagnosed subgroup (1.6 vs 12.0, n=15). Visual acuity and central subfield thickness described as maintained through two years.\n- **Safety profile is the differentiator in this class:** 2.8% (2 of 71) of patients had 4D-150-related 1+ mild intraocular inflammation within the first 28 weeks, transient vitreous cells at a single timepoint; no new cases after week 28 through 2+ years of follow-up, and no hypotony, endophthalmitis or retinal vasculitis reported as of the 2026-05-18 cutoff. Inflammation is what has historically capped intravitreal AAV programs.\n- **Phase 3 is enrolled and running:** 4FRONT-1 completed randomization at N=523 in March 2026 after roughly 11 months of enrollment, with topline guided to Q2 2027. 4FRONT-2, the global trial including recently diagnosed treatment-experienced patients, is guided to complete enrollment in H2 2026 with topline in H2 2027.\n- **Funded through both readouts on the guide:** $430.6 million in cash, cash equivalents and marketable securities at 2026-06-30, with runway guided \"at least into the second half of 2028\" at the 2026-08-13 Q2 report.\n- **Q2 2026 print (2026-08-13):** revenue $3.781M against a $3.100M consensus; EPS $(1.04) against $(1.06) estimated. Small absolute numbers, but the print did not force a runway conversation.\n- **Coverage is expanding, not shrinking:** B. Riley initiated with a Buy and a $37 target on 2026-07-31 — new eyes on the name two weeks after the data.\n\n## Bear Case\n\n- **The 78% figure is not a randomized comparison.** It measures actual supplemental injections against a *projected* 12.0-injection aflibercept schedule in a 45-patient Phase 2b. The concurrent aflibercept control arm exists only in 4FRONT-1, and that number does not exist until Q2 2027.\n- **Burn is accelerating.** R&D was $68.3M in Q2 2026 versus $48.0M a year earlier; G&A $12.5M versus $11.5M. Cash and securities went from $514.0M at year-end 2025 to $430.6M at 2026-06-30. A runway statement is guidance, and an 84.1% three-month advance is exactly the tape into which clinical-stage issuers price equity.\n- **No product revenue.** The $3.781M reported for Q2 2026 is collaboration and license revenue; weighted-average shares outstanding were 70.3 million.\n- **The durability bar keeps moving without 4DMT.** Aflibercept 8mg and faricimab already stretch dosing intervals with a conventional injection; RGX-314 (Regenxbio/AbbVie) and Adverum's ixo-vec are chasing the same one-and-done claim. A competitor Phase 3 durability result would be read against 4D-150's Phase 2b, not with it.\n- **Scale risk on safety.** An inflammation signal observed at 2.8% across 71 eyes is not the same statistical object as the safety database from a 523-patient Phase 3.\n\n## Setup & Price Structure\n\n- Last completed daily close $15.83 (2026-08-21), 5.5% below the 52-week high of $16.76, a three-month price change of +84.1%, RSI(14) at 85.7.\n- **Life-cycle: ACCELERATING.** The dates carry it: 2026-07-18 (PRISM 2-year data), 2026-07-31 (new Buy initiation, PT $37), 2026-08-13 (Q2 revenue and EPS both above consensus). Fresh headlines, fresh coverage, price pressing the annual high — the definition of new attention arriving rather than old attention rotating out.\n- **Crowding observables, stated plainly:** RSI(14) at 85.7 is an extreme reading; the shares sit within 5.5% of the 52-week high; the entire move rests on data already published, with nothing company-controlled scheduled until the 2026-10-21 Investor Day. The filing set reviewed through 2026-08-21 shows no recent insider transactions and no registered offering. Absence of an offering to date is not evidence one will not come — a shelf takedown is available at any time and is the single most common way a move like this ends.\n- Structurally, the July–August advance is one continuous impulse off the PRISM release. There is no consolidation shelf beneath it that has been tested and held, which is why a level check matters more here than in a name that has already based.\n\n## Catalyst Calendar (next 30 days)\n\n- **2026-08-22 → 2026-09-21: nothing dated.** There is no scheduled company event, readout or print inside the next 30 days. An RSI-85 tape with no scheduled news is a positioning fact worth stating.\n- **~2026-09-30 (est.):** DME Phase 3 initiation, guided to Q3 2026 at the 2026-08-13 Q2 report. Slippage past quarter-end would be the first missed self-set date of the year.\n- **2026-10-21:** Investor Day, New York City — the next company-controlled venue for pipeline detail and 4FRONT-2 enrollment status.\n- **H2 2026:** 4FRONT-2 enrollment completion (guided).\n- **Q4 2026:** SPECTRA 2-year data (DME); 4D-710 cystic fibrosis program update.\n- **Q2 2027:** 4FRONT-1 topline — the binary the equity actually resolves on. **H2 2027:** 4FRONT-2 topline.\n\n## What Would Change Our Mind\n\nThe structure breaks first, and the fundamentals confirm it later. What matters is whether the July–August impulse holds: it was built entirely on the 2026-07-18 PRISM release and the coverage that followed, and it has not yet been tested by a pullback that formed a base. A weekly close below $12.50 would give back that impulse and say the market re-priced the Phase 2b durability claim back toward where it stood before the data. Beyond price, three things would flip the read: (1) a Q3 2026 that ends without the guided DME Phase 3 initiation, which would put the company's own timeline in question ahead of the 2026-10-21 Investor Day; (2) a registered equity offering or shelf takedown priced into this advance, which converts the $430.6M cash position story into a dilution story; (3) any disclosure of intraocular inflammation in the 4FRONT trials above the 2.8% (2/71) rate reported in PRISM, since the safety profile is the load-bearing element of the whole durability case. A theme flip to SATURATED — mainstream retail coverage clustering with no new clinical datapoint — would be the softer version of the same warning.\n\n## Correlation Notes\n\n- Single-asset concentration: 4D-150 in wet AMD carries essentially the whole equity value, so beta to XBI and to long-duration clinical-stage biotech holds on ordinary days and breaks entirely on readout days.\n- The relevant peer complex is intravitreal gene therapy for retinal disease — Regenxbio/AbbVie's RGX-314 and Adverum's ixo-vec. A safety or durability event at either reprices 4DMT the same session, in either direction, because the market treats intravitreal AAV inflammation as a class question.\n- The incumbent side of the trade is Regeneron and Roche/Genentech: every extension of conventional anti-VEGF dosing intervals narrows the burden-reduction gap 4D-150 must clear commercially, even if 4FRONT-1 hits its endpoints.\n- Rate sensitivity is real for a company guiding cash \"at least into the second half of 2028\" with $430.6M on hand at 2026-06-30 and R&D running at $68.3M a quarter — financing conditions, not just data, set the terminal value here.",
